The Amlogic S905L2 is a variant of the highly successful S905 series. It is a quad-core 64-bit Cortex-A53 processor paired with a Mali-450 GPU. It is specifically optimized for cost-effective 4K HDR video decoding. Why Change the Stock Firmware?
